The yearbook staff will host its annual signing party on May 10

Lily Waswo, Reporter

As a symbolic end to the 2017 school year, yearbook signing will be on Wednesday, May 10 in the school cafeteria from 3-4:15 p.m. Refreshments will be available and a limited number of yearbooks will be available for purchase for $50 from adviser Kelli Taylor outside the cafeteria.

Pre-ordered books will be sorted alphabetically by grade, and those who pre-ordered may pick up their books at this time.

All students are invited regardless of whether or not they bought a yearbook. If you did not buy one and do not wish to, you can bring papers for others to sign or write messages on. The main goal behind the yearbook signing is to provide a place for students and faculty to say goodbye, especially to the senior class.

A nice pause between AP tests and finals, the yearbook staff wants to provide a fun environment to hang out with friends before break and, for seniors, college.
